What Is Arthritis?
Arthritis is a broad term used to describe conditions involving inflammation, stiffness, or degeneration of the joints.
Common symptoms may include:
- Joint pain
- Morning stiffness
- Reduced flexibility
- Swelling
- Difficulty performing routine activities
The severity of symptoms can vary widely from one individual to another.
Early Warning Signs That Should Not Be Ignored
Many people delay seeking help because they assume joint discomfort is simply a normal part of aging.
However, professional assessment may be beneficial when symptoms include:
Persistent Joint Pain
Pain that continues for weeks or months deserves attention, particularly when it affects daily routines.
Reduced Mobility
Difficulty bending, climbing stairs, walking, or performing routine tasks may indicate underlying joint issues.
Stiffness After Rest
Morning stiffness or stiffness following long periods of sitting can be an important warning sign.
Swelling Around Joints
Visible swelling may indicate inflammation that requires evaluation.
Sleep Disturbance Due to Pain
Pain that disrupts sleep often signals a need for professional guidance.
Common Factors That Contribute to Arthritis
Several factors may increase the likelihood of developing arthritis:
- Age-related changes
- Previous injuries
- Excess body weight
- Family history
- Repetitive joint stress
- Sedentary lifestyle habits
Understanding these risk factors can help individuals take a more proactive approach to joint health.
